Rebel Extravaganza is an album by the Norwegian black metal band Satyricon.

Re-released in 2006 by Nuclear Blast as Deluxe Edition with Intermezzo II tracks as a bonus.

  • Satyr - Guitars, Bass, Keyboards, Vocals
  • Frost - Drums
  • Bjorn Boge - Fretless Bass (on "The Scorn Torrent")
  • Bratland - Synth (on "Supersonic Journey")
  • Lasse Hofreager - Hammond Organ (on "Havoc Vulture")
  • S. W. Krupp - Guitar (on "A Moment of Clarity", "Filthgrinder", and "The Scorn Torrent")
  • Anders Odden - Guitar (on "Tied In Bronze Chains", "Prime Evil Renaissance" and "Supersonic Journey")
  • Gylve Nagell (Fenriz of Darkthrone) - Percussion (on "Prime Evil Renaissance" and "Havoc Vulture")

  • This album has a track hidden in the pregap.
